Wahyd Expands Tech-Enabled Logistics Platform to Saudi Arabia

SAUDI ARABIA -- (ARAB NEWSWIRE) -- Wahyd Group Inc, the leading technology company has announced the opening of its offices in Saudi Arabia, their second office in the GCC region.

Utilizing Internet of Things (IoT), Artificial Intelligence (AI), and Machine Learning (ML), Wahyd has expanded its comprehensive technological solutions to streamline road freight transportation in Saudi Arabia, to make logistics more efficient, open, and transparent for all stakeholders.

Wahyd's cutting-edge technology empowers transporters and shippers. Its solution allows enterprises and individual customers to directly communicate with small truckers and get the best possible rates without much hassle.

Wahyd's proprietary technology allows it to eventually become the largest and most diverse fleet in the region. This technology can serve all types of orders, allowing the organization to have access to almost the entire market.  

Wahyd's territorial growth and geographical expansion started from South Asia. Its solution successfully traveled through Central Asia and is now expanding across the Gulf region.

Inaugural Saudi WoodShow 2024: Bridging Giga Projects with Wood and Woodworking Machinery Potential

  Riyadh, Saudi Arabia – ( ARAB NEWSWIRE ) -- As the Kingdom of Saudi Arabia embarks on its ambitious Giga projects, the inaugural Saudi International Wood and Woodworking Machinery Exhibition (Saudi WoodShow) is set to play a pivotal role in linking these grand endeavors with the burgeoning wood and woodworking machinery market. Organized under the banner of the renowned WoodShow Global platform, Saudi WoodShow is slated to take place in Riyadh from May 12 to 14, 2024. Saudi WoodShow capitalizes on Saudi Arabia's Giga projects, like NEOM and the Red Sea Development Project, fostering growth in the woodworking industry. With a projected 2.85% CAGR until 2028, the sector aligns with MENA's thriving construction market. McKinsey forecasts a tripling of Saudi Arabia's annual spending on projects, exceeding $175 billion by 2024.
